"European governance is in a state of upheaval. Due to the impact of the coronavirus pandemic, the Russian war of aggression in Ukraine and the energy price crisis, European fiscal policy has come under increasing pressure. In this complex situation, the European Commission considers a return to the previous fiscal rules to be impracticable and has presented reform proposals. These include the strengthening of national independent fiscal institutions through the bundling and expansion of tasks and duties. This article examines the implications that the implementation would have with regard to the Independent Advisory Board to the Stability Council in Germany."
